The fighting between Somaliland -Puntland erupted outside the village of Tukaraq

Heavy fighting broke out early Tuesday in a disputed part of Sool region, leaving at least four people dead, a security official told VOA. The fighting between Somaliland and Puntland erupted outside the village of Tukaraq. It lies between the main towns of Las Anod...

Veteran diplomat Jeffrey Feltman named U.S. special envoy for Horn of Africa

Veteran U.S. diplomat Jeffrey Feltman was named a special envoy for the Horn of Africa on Friday, as Washington looks to step up diplomatic efforts in a region hit by the conflict in Ethiopia's Tigray and other crises. Feltman also will lead international efforts to...
